Texas Governor Requests Major Disaster Declaration from the Feds
Governor Greg Abbott today sent a letter to President Trump requesting a presidential declaration of a major disaster in Texas based on the continued impact of COVID-19. This action follows on the heels of a series of proactive measures, including declaring a state of disaster for all 254 Texas counties on March 13, 2020.

Texas Governor Waives STAAR Testing Requirements For 2019-2020 School Year
AUSTIN - Governor Greg Abbott today announced that he has waived the State of Texas Assessments of Academic Readiness (STAAR) testing requirements for the 2019-2020 school year. Additionally, Governor Abbott is requesting that the Department of Education (DOE) waive federal testing requirements for the 2019-2020 school year.

Texas Governor Abbott Holds Presser On Coronavirus – Declares State Of Disaster For All Texas Counties
Governor Greg Abbott today held a press conference at the State Capitol to update the public on the status of the coronavirus (COVID-19) in Texas and what the state is doing to protect public health. The Governor also announced several new actions Texas is taking to mitigate the spread of the virus, including declaring a State of Disaster in all Texas counties.
